Son of James Handy’s girlfriend charged with murder of ‘Top Gun’ actor
A man was charged with murder in the stabbing of Jumanji and Top Gun: Maverick actor James Handy, who was in a relationship with the suspect’s mother.
Michael Gledhill, 44, was charged on Friday after police say officers found the 81-year-old Handy stabbed in the chest and lying unconscious outside a home in Los Angeles on Wednesday. Handy was taken to the hospital and later pronounced dead.
Gledhill did not appear at an arraignment on Friday afternoon in Los Angeles Superior Court and no plea was entered for him.
Javier Trincado, Gledhill’s lawyer, said his client was “unable to assist” in his defence and told the judge that the sheriff’s department did not bring Gledhill to the courtroom, but did not provide a reason.
Superior Court Judge John Reid ordered that Gledhill be sent to mental health court and undergo psychological evaluations. Another judge will decide whether he is competent for trial.

Authorities say Gledhill was arrested after telling police he was the person they were looking for. Police had responded to the home after a 911 caller said: “I am the son of man, I just killed the man of sin,” according to the department.
